Where to Find an Internet Best Friend
Finding an internet best friend doesn’t require a secret formula. In fact, there are many platforms and spaces online where like-minded people gather to form friendships. Below are some popular avenues where you can meet people and start building a connection:
1. Social Media Platforms
Many people start by connecting with others on social media platforms like Twitter, Instagram, or Facebook. These platforms allow users to share their personal thoughts, ideas, and activities. It’s common to find people with similar interests in groups or through hashtags. By following someone whose posts resonate with you, you may find an opportunity to start a conversation and see where it leads. Over time, regular interactions could evolve into a deeper friendship.
2. Online Communities and Forums
If you are looking for a more structured environment, consider joining online forums or communities that cater to specific interests. Websites like Reddit, Discord, or specialized hobby forums offer spaces for people to discuss everything from books and movies to video games and fitness. By joining these forums and actively participating, you increase your chances of meeting someone who shares your passions.
3. Online Games
For many, online gaming is a great way to make friends. Video games are interactive, social experiences that require communication and teamwork. Games such as Fortnite, World of Warcraft, or League of Legends have communities that are perfect for finding new friends. The shared goal of working together in the game often provides a natural space to form connections.
4. Specialized Friendship Platforms
There are also websites dedicated solely to helping people find friends. Platforms like Bumble BFF, Friender, or Evenbrite’s social groups offer features specifically designed to match people looking for friendships. These apps use your interests, location, and preferences to help you connect with people who share similar traits, making it easier to find an internet best friend.

Understanding Potential Pitfalls in Internet Friendships
As with any relationship, internet friendships come with their own set of challenges. One of the biggest concerns is the potential for miscommunication. Because much of your communication may be text-based, it’s easy for messages to be misinterpreted. To avoid this, always try to be clear in your communication and be patient when misunderstandings occur.
Another potential pitfall is the risk of emotional dependence. While it’s normal to lean on a friend during tough times, it’s important to maintain a sense of balance. Avoid relying solely on your internet best friend for emotional support. Nurture other aspects of your life and ensure that you’re not isolating yourself from real-world connections.
